A culinary competition show challenges contestants to innovate while preserving cultural food traditions.
In a bustling studio kitchen, contestants balance creativity and heritage, cooking modern interpretations of ancestral recipes while honoring techniques, flavors, and stories passed down through generations, all under televised scrutiny and time constraints.

The show opens with a chorus of sizzling pans and the hum of a live audience. Judges explain the challenge: reinvent iconic dishes from diverse cultures without erasing their roots. Contestants study original methods, tasting raw sauces and examining traditional plating to glean nuance. Cameras capture every thoughtful pause, every whispered strategy, and the tension that comes with standing at the edge of tradition. The format blends technical precision with cultural respect, inviting cooks to ask questions about provenance, seasonality, and regional differences. As music swells, profiles highlight mentors who traveled, learned, and sometimes unlearned in pursuit authentic reinvention.
A key element is storytelling. Competitors must articulate why a dish matters, who it belongs to, and how flavor choices convey memory. Some draw inspiration from grandmother’s kitchen, others from street markets in distant ports, and a few from forgotten relatives who cooked out of necessity. Rounds demand plating that narrates a journey, not merely a taste experience. Judges test for balance—how traditional techniques harmonize with contemporary textures and presentation. The audience experiences a chronological arc: origins, adaptation, and the bold risk of modern interpretation. The energy shifts as topics of heritage intersect with culinary innovation.

The third episode centers on fermentation, foraging, and seasonal produce. Contestants research indigenous flora, respectful sourcing, and sustainable practices that honor ecosystems. They debate whether a modern, wall-to-wall flavor can coexist with foundational textures beloved by elders. Several contestants embrace loud, dynamic contrasts; others favor subtle, reverent evolutions. The production team emphasizes safety, cleanliness, and precise timing, while editors weave in archival footage of ancestral kitchens and market rituals. Viewers learn to navigate the delicate line between homage and audacious reinvention. By the end, plates reflect a dialogue: what was and what could be, served with pride.

The round of jury tastings intensifies the atmosphere. Judges consider aroma, mouthfeel, and the coherence of cultural references. They ask thoughtful questions about provenance, proxy ingredients, and the ethics of using certain traditional elements outside their regions. Contestants respond with humility and clarity, linking techniques to family lore and community memory. Some participants avoid caricature, choosing to honor nuanced regional palates rather than chase flashy trends. The critiques are constructive, focusing on technique, balance, and the courage to present a dish that could travel globally while remaining rooted at home. The result feels thoughtful rather than performative.

A new challenge explores preservation methods—smoking, drying, pickling, and curing—within a cultural framework. Teams must explain why these methods exist, what stories they preserve, and how they shift texture over time. They experiment with temperature control, humidity, and age, watching flavors evolve as the clock ticks. Some plans hinge on community collaboration: sourcing ingredients from a cooperative garden, inviting elders to supervise techniques, or pairing a dish with a traditional beverage. The studio audience witnesses mistakes, quick pivots, and creative problem solving. Ultimately, the most resonant dishes emerge from listening—to the land, to ancestors, and to the voices around the table.

Alongside cooking, the show spotlights resilience, mentorship, and cultural pride. Veteran chefs share reminders that innovation should honor lineage rather than erase it. Revisions unfold through collaborative kitchen choreography, where teams split tasks, critique privately, and present with a chorus of applause. Designers craft plating that preserves the dish’s rhythm while adding modern drama. The narrative arc emphasizes responsibility: chefs are stewards of memory, tasked with translating ancestral flavors into contemporary experiences without diluting meaning. Audiences feel a deep respect for cooks who balance risk with reverence, turning memory into a live, evolving feast.

In another episode, contestants tackle heat and spice as cultural signifiers. They debate front-of-house expectations, such as plating height and color psychology, contrasting them with traditional serving norms. A provocateur spice blend becomes a focal point, provoking conversations about power, identity, and pride in regional cuisines. The challenges reward patience—waiting for infusions to mature, respecting fermentation timelines, and choosing restraint when boldness could overpower heritage. Cameras capture small gestures that reveal character: a whispered tip from a mentor, a nod shared with a teammate, or a quiet adjustment of a flame in reverence to a grandmother’s ritual. The tension becomes educational.
A standout moment features a blind tasting that tests bias and perception. Judges evaluate flavors without knowing their source, encouraging contestants to rely on technique rather than reputation. Contestants react with curiosity, noting similarities across cultures while defending their own interpretations. The exercise demonstrates how food can unify differences or illuminate stubborn distinctions. Some plates surprise by harmonizing unlikely ingredients; others expose misaligned assumptions about authenticity. After each round, judges provide actionable guidance about balance, sourcing, and cultural sensitivity. The feedback helps contestants grow, transforming tentative experiments into confident, respectful evolutions of tradition.

Seasonal celebrations anchor several episodes, spotlighting holidays and community rituals. Teams attempt to recreate festive meals using sustainable substitutes that honor the period’s symbolism. They discuss how ingredients symbolize harvest, gratitude, and continuity, weaving narratives about migrations, trade routes, and shared tables. Presentations combine music, language snippets, and ceremonial touches that reinforce meaning beyond taste. Some contestants lean into humor to ease tension and invite broad audiences into the conversation. Others emphasize solemnity, allowing the dish to speak softly about hardship and resilience. The result is a mosaic of cultures threaded together by common human needs: nourishment, connection, and belonging.
The production design reinforces the thematic threads through evocative textures, colors, and ambient sounds. Lighting shifts to mirror emotions—warm ambers during comforting narratives, cooler hues during introspective moments, and sudden flashes when innovation disrupts expectations. Backstories accompany each plate, occasionally revealing personal challenges and transformative journeys. Judges’ voices blend with the clatter of dishes and the sizzle of pans, creating an immersive soundscape that mirrors the complexity of food culture. Viewers leave with new questions about what constitutes authenticity and how far tradition can bend before it breaks. The conversation lingers long after the credits roll.
The semi-final episode intensifies the pace, pitting teams against a ticking clock and a scaled-back pantry. They must craft two courses: a starter rooted in ancestral technique and a main that pushes the envelope with contemporary method. Resources are scarce, forcing clever substitutes and precise portioning. Dialogue among teammates reveals competing philosophies—one side champions minimalism, the other excels at maximal expression. Judges evaluate not only flavor and texture but the strength of the concept’s narrative and its potential to travel to diverse dining rooms without erasing origin. The pressure reveals who truly understands the balance between tradition and transformation.
In the season finale, the finalists reveal final plates that embody a philosophy of respectful innovation. They present with confidence, recounting the journey from lineage to language of flavor, and inviting viewers to taste memory, time, and place. The judges synthesize technical mastery with cultural sensitivity, rewarding transparent sourcing, thoughtful revision, and generous storytelling. The winner receives a platform that amplifies voices from underrepresented kitchens and collaborates with community kitchens to share techniques globally. Across every episode, the series cultivates curiosity: to honor the past while courageously shaping the delicious future of food tradition.
